As a Physical Therapist with AdvisaCare, you will have the opportunity to work with diverse patients, developing tailored treatment plans that cater to their unique needs.Your hands-on approach will not only help patients recover from various ailments but also enable them to achieve their health and wellness goals. In this role, you will conduct comprehensive assessments, implement effective therapy techniques, and monitor progress to ensure the best possible outcomes for your clients.If you’re ready to take your career to the next level in a supportive environment that values your contributions and your professional development, we want to hear from you!Key Responsibilities:
  • Perform in-home assessments and develop individualized treatment plans based on patient needs.
  • Provide one-on-one therapy sessions and implement treatment protocols to enhance physical function.
  • Regularly evaluate patient progress and adjust treatment plans as necessary to ensure effective outcomes.
  • Educate patients and their families about treatment options, home exercises, and wellness strategies.
  • Document patient assessments, treatment plans, and progress in accordance with company policies and regulatory requirements.
  • Collaborate with healthcare teams to ensure comprehensive patient care and communication.
RequirementsQualifications:
  • Must hold a valid and active Physical Therapist license in the state of Michigan.
  • Experience in a home health or rehabilitation setting is highly preferred.
  • Strong clinical skills and a deep understanding of physical therapy practices.
  • Excellent communication abilities and a patient-centered approach.
  • Ability to work independently and manage time efficiently in a home setting.
  • Valid driver’s license and reliable transportation for traveling to patient locations.
